Servo motor factory testing system
Host introduction: This system can achieve a complete set of testing times for power frequency withstand voltage, insulation resistance, turn to turn
Product details
1、 System Overview
1. Equipment name: Intelligent motor comprehensive testing system.
2. Equipment model: VGX-13X-ATE
3. Power supply voltage: 220V ± 10% 50Hz Environmental temperature: 0-40 ℃ Environmental humidity: 0-85% RH
4. Customer groups: various motor manufacturers, motor maintenance service stations, national quality inspection agencies, colleges and universities, etc.
5. Application object: Comprehensive and rapid testing of single/three-phase motors on production lines.
6. Mainly in accordance with the national mandatory standard GB 755-2008 "Performance and Quota of Rotating Electrical Machinery".
7. Modular design, standardized design, system design, always adhere to the concept of openness.
8. The entire testing time for power frequency withstand voltage, insulation resistance, turn to turn short circuit, DC resistance, etc. can be set arbitrarily in the software.
9. System management authorization, where system administrators have the authority to set, edit, and delete parameter settings and model configurations for various models; The testing operator can only test and operate under the currently selected "model". Ensure the professionalization of system management and avoid the risk of important test data loss. Password protection can also be removed for daily operations.
10. Each testing item can be freely selected or abandoned to meet the efficiency of testing. And the qualification criteria can be set arbitrarily. If the test result data exceeds the standard, the sound and light alarm will be automatically activated. Meeting the high-speed measurement needs of users: The measurement time can be set arbitrarily from 0.2-999S, and the measurement rate can be set arbitrarily within the range of 100mS, 200mS, 300mS, 500mS, and 1000MS. The birth of new technology has solved the drawbacks of previous systems with a single testing speed.
11. The power frequency withstand voltage can be set to any voltage value within the range, and the system automatically generates a voltage stabilization effect (using IGBT/PWM pulse width modulation). The test data is not affected by external grid voltage fluctuations, and the withstand voltage output has a gradual rise and fall function to avoid inaccurate measurement data or damage to the tested object due to voltage or current surges.
12. Multiple frequency division coefficients are available for users to choose from, and the carefully designed DC-40MHz wide frequency testing range ensures higher measurement accuracy and true and perfect inter turn waveforms.
13. The system is equipped with a temperature sensor for real-time monitoring of the ambient temperature, and the software has the function of turning on/off resistance value conversion (using the resistance temperature rise formula to convert the resistance value at the current ambient temperature to the resistance value at the set temperature).
14. Manually adjust the inherent voltage leakage current and insulation resistance of the testing system to improve the accuracy of system testing.
15. The system can not only automatically calibrate various project parameters, but also facilitate functional self checking work, achieving rapid automatic diagnosis and judgment of system faults, in order to facilitate on-site rapid diagnosis and repair of system faults.
16. The rich application of electromagnetic compatibility (EMC) technology (such as grounding, shielding, isolation, filtering, etc.) and the guarantee of good manufacturing processes maximize the reliability and anti-interference ability of the system. In environments with interference, sparks, high voltage, and strong electrical shocks, the system can operate stably and reliably, which is a leading technology in the same industry.
17. Powerful data management function, can query the monitoring data results of each motor (by model, number, date, project, qualified) and other conditions, and generate statistical reports. This report can be printed for easy archiving and can be used as a motor calibration report.

4、 System functions
1. Power frequency withstand voltage test
Output voltage range/frequency/adjustment rate: 0-3000V 50HZ < 2% (from no-load to full load)
Test time: 1-999s
Slow rise time: 1-999s
Slow down time: 1-999s (executed only after passing the test)
Voltage accuracy: ± 5%
Leakage current range: AC 0.1mA-20mA
Leakage current preset alarm range: 0-20mA (upper and lower limits)
2. Insulation resistance test
Output voltage range/adjustment rate: DC 250V/500V/1000V < 1% (from no-load to full load)
Output voltage ripple:<3% under pure resistive load (1000V/1mA)
Output voltage accuracy/resolution: ± 2% x set value+2V 5V/step
Insulation resistance measurement range: 1.0-500M Ω
Insulation resistance measurement accuracy: 1.0-200M Ω (2% x displayed value+2 characters)
Slow rise time range/resolution: 0.1-999.9s 0.1s
Delay determination time: 0.3-10.0s (starting from gradual rise)
Test time range/resolution: 0.5-999.9s 0.1s
3. Interturn insulation impulse withstand voltage test
Test conditions: AC 100-3000V
Test accuracy: ± 5%
4. DC resistance measurement
Measurement method: Four terminal method test
Measurement conditions: DC constant current source 1mA/10mA/100mA/1000mA
Measurement range: 1-200m Ω -2 Ω -20 Ω -200 Ω -2000 Ω
Measurement accuracy: ± 0.5%
5. Grounding resistance test
Test conditions: Output current range AC 3A-30A
Test time: 0.5-999.9s 0.1/step
Measurement range: 0-200m Ω -600m Ω
Grounding resistance upper limit setting range: 3A ≤ output current ≤ 10A 10-600m Ω
10A < Output current ≤ 25A 10-250m Ω
25A < Output current ≤ 30A 10-200m Ω
6. Low voltage start-up test
Output voltage range: 0.85 times the input voltage (through a three-phase isolation transformer)
Test time setting range/resolution: 0.5-999.9s 0.1s
Current setting range/resolution: upper and lower limits 0.04-40A 0.01A
Voltage measurement range: AC 50V-500.0V 45-65Hz
Measurement accuracy: Level 0.5
7. No load test
Output voltage range: 1.00 times the input voltage (through a three-phase isolation transformer)
No load current: 0-40A
Measurement accuracy: Level 0.5
8. Locking test (start-up method)
Output voltage range: 1.00 times the input voltage (through a three-phase isolation transformer), using a voltage regulator for step-down startup.
Locked rotor current: 0-40A
Measurement accuracy: Level 0.5
9. Vibration testing
Simultaneously test the effective value, peak value, and peak to peak value of three vibration quantities a, v, and s
Acceleration sensor, sensitivity: 1pC/ms-2
Measurement range: acceleration 0.03m/s ² -1000m/s ², velocity 10Hz-4kHz, displacement 10Hz-250Hz
Acceleration: 80dB Speed: 100dB Displacement: 80dB Sampling frequency: 48kHz
10. Speed test
Using laser speed testing sensors, tachometers, and tooling fixtures
